Overview of Solana:
Solana is a high-performance blockchain protocol designed to provide fast and secure decentralized applications (DApps) and crypto projects. It was created by Anatoly Yakovenko in 2020 and has gained significant attention for its unique approach to scalability and throughput.
Key Features:

  1. Proof of History (PoH): Solana's innovative consensus mechanism, Proof of History, timestamps transactions before they are included in a block. This eliminates the need for nodes to reach consensus on the order of transactions, significantly improving the network's efficiency.
  2. Tower BFT (Byzantine Fault Tolerance): Solana employs a variation of BFT consensus called Tower BFT, enhancing the security and robustness of the network against malicious actors.
  3. Parallel Processing: Unlike traditional blockchains that process transactions sequentially, Solana uses a technique called parallel processing. This enables the network to handle multiple transactions simultaneously, resulting in faster confirmation times.
  4. Low Transaction Costs: Solana aims to provide cost-effective transactions by optimizing the use of network resources. This is particularly advantageous for decentralized applications and projects with high transaction volumes.

Speed and Scalability:
One of Solana's major strengths is its ability to scale effectively. With a target block time of 400 milliseconds, Solana can process up to 65,000 transactions per second (TPS). This makes it one of the fastest blockchains in existence, surpassing many traditional payment processors.
Use Cases:
Solana's high throughput and low transaction costs make it suitable for a wide range of applications, including decentralized finance (DeFi), non-fungible tokens (NFTs), and various other decentralized applications. Its architecture is well-suited for projects that require real-time interactions and responsiveness.
Challenges and Criticisms:
While Solana has gained widespread acclaim, it has faced challenges such as network congestion and occasional centralization concerns. As with any rapidly evolving technology, ongoing development and community engagement are crucial for addressing these issues.
